Card sets from the 1979 O-Pee-Chee collection continue to draw specific attention, and graded cards are valued for their confirmed condition and authenticity.
Collectors consider factors such as condition, professional grading scores from PSA or Beckett, and the card’s rarity. Rookie cards, fewer in print and highly sought after, tend to command premium prices. Player popularity plays a major role in demand, while recent auction values help define current worth. Collectors in San Bernardino generally keep an eye on these elements when evaluating vintage hockey cards.
